Gather Your Ingredients
To create this fiery masterpiece, you’ll need the following ingredients:
- 1 package of instant ramen noodles
- 1 tablespoon of your preferred hot sauce
- 1/2 cup of water
- 1 tablespoon of soy sauce (optional)
- 1 teaspoon of sesame oil (optional)
- Green onions, sliced (for garnish)
- Eggs, boiled (for garnish)
Step-by-Step Instructions
1. Prepare Your Ramen Noodles
Unpack the instant ramen noodles and discard the seasoning packet. Place the noodles in a microwave-safe bowl.
2. Add Water and Hot Sauce
Pour 1/2 cup of water into the bowl with the noodles. Add 1 tablespoon of your preferred hot sauce.
3. Microwave
Place the bowl in the microwave and cook on high for 2-3 minutes, or until the noodles are tender.
4. Stir and Season (Optional)
Once the noodles are cooked, remove the bowl from the microwave and stir well. Add soy sauce and sesame oil to taste, if desired.
5. Garnish
Top the ramen noodles with sliced green onions and boiled eggs.
Variations and Tips
Adjust the Heat Level
The amount of hot sauce you use will determine the spiciness of your ramen. Start with a small amount and gradually increase it to your desired level.
Choose Your Hot Sauce Wisely
Different hot sauces have unique flavor profiles. Experiment with various types to find the one that best complements your ramen.
Add Other Toppings
Feel free to add your favorite toppings to the ramen, such as sliced vegetables (carrots, bell peppers), meat (chicken, pork), or a drizzle of sesame oil.

What You Need to Know
1. What type of hot sauce is best for spicy ramen?
The best hot sauce for spicy ramen is a matter of personal preference. However, some popular choices include Sriracha, Tabasco, and Frank’s RedHot.
2. Can I use fresh ramen noodles instead of instant noodles?
Yes, you can use fresh ramen noodles. However, the cooking time may vary, so be sure to follow the instructions on the package.
3. How can I make my ramen even spicier?
To make your ramen even spicier, you can add more hot sauce or use a hotter hot sauce. You can also add other spicy ingredients, such as chili peppers or cayenne pepper.
